/// <summary>
 /// 添加一条记录
 /// </summary>
 /// <param name="newInfo"></param>
 /// <returns></returns>
 public bool AddInfo(EmployeeNewInfo newInfo)
 {
     try
     {
         //获取数据库操作接口
         IDBOper dbOper = DBOper.DBOperSingle;
         //打开数据库连接
         using (IDbConnection conn = dbOper.OpenConn())
         {
             string           sql   = "insert into T_News(Author,Title,Msg,ImagePath,SubDateTime) values(@Author,@Title,@Msg,@ImagePath,@SubDateTime)";
             IDataParameter[] paras = new IDataParameter[]
             {
                 dbOper.GetDataParameter("@Author", newInfo.Author),
                 dbOper.GetDataParameter("@Title", newInfo.Title),
                 dbOper.GetDataParameter("@Msg", newInfo.Msg),
                 dbOper.GetDataParameter("@ImagePath", newInfo.ImagePath),
                 dbOper.GetDataParameter("@SubDateTime", newInfo.SubDateTime)
             };
             return(dbOper.Exce(sql, paras, conn));
         }
     }
     catch (System.Exception ex)
     {
         throw new Exception.DalException(ex.Message);
     }
 }
Exemplo n.º 2
0
 /// <summary>
 /// 注册一个用户
 /// </summary>
 /// <param name="newInfo"></param>
 /// <returns></returns>
 public bool AddUser(UserInfo userinfo)
 {
     try
     {
         //获取数据库操作接口
         IDBOper dbOper = DBOper.DBOperSingle;
         //打开数据库连接
         using (IDbConnection conn = dbOper.OpenConn())
         {
             string           sql   = "insert into T_UserInfo(username,userpwd,usermail,regtime) values(@UserName,@UserPwd,@UserMail,@RegTime)";
             IDataParameter[] paras = new IDataParameter[]
             {
                 dbOper.GetDataParameter("@UserName", userinfo.UserName),
                 dbOper.GetDataParameter("@UserPwd", userinfo.UserPwd),
                 dbOper.GetDataParameter("@UserMail", userinfo.UserMail),
                 dbOper.GetDataParameter("@RegTime", userinfo.RegTime)
             };
             return(dbOper.Exce(sql, paras, conn));
         }
     }
     catch (System.Exception ex)
     {
         throw new Exception.DalException(ex.Message);
     }
 }
 /// <summary>
 /// 删除一条记录
 /// </summary>
 /// <param name="id"></param>
 /// <returns></returns>
 public bool DeleteInfo(int id)
 {
     try
     {
         //获取数据库操作接口
         IDBOper dbOper = DBOper.DBOperSingle;
         //打开数据库连接
         using (IDbConnection conn = dbOper.OpenConn())
         {
             string           sql   = "delete from T_News where id=@id";
             IDataParameter[] paras = new IDataParameter[]
             {
                 dbOper.GetDataParameter("@id", id),
             };
             return(dbOper.Exce(sql, paras, conn));
         }
     }
     catch (System.Exception ex)
     {
         throw new Exception.DalException(ex.Message);
     }
 }